Cruel blow for Kings

Hooker Hannes Franklin will miss the majority of the Southern Kings’ inaugural Super Rugby season due to a knee injury.

Franklin underwent knee surgery on Thursday, and while the procedure was believed to be a success, he will still be sidelined for four to six months.

Franklin tore his medial collateral ligament during a training session last week. According to the Kings management, the hooker will be in a leg brace for the next six to eight weeks before starting his rehabilitation.
